Output 3bf520bbf6c4e023cadecce86990b2a8e2a4e9c9577a46fb1436b9a2b0d6915f:1

value
39205
script pubkey
OP_0 OP_PUSHBYTES_20 c2b48658c479de8aacdf379b28d3fdb8d95db5d2
address
bc1qc26gvkxy080g4txlx7dj35lahrv4mdwjrmtv8c
transaction
3bf520bbf6c4e023cadecce86990b2a8e2a4e9c9577a46fb1436b9a2b0d6915f
confirmations
347676
spent
true